Stephen Jones asked about Mike McCarthy’s future with Cowboys
Throughout an appearance on the radio show 105.3 The Fan, Cowboys government vp Stephen Jones, son of group proprietor Jerry Jones, was asked if he is assured coach Mike McCarthy will stay with the Cowboys after their controversial loss to the 49ers within the wild card on Sunday.
“Completely,” he stated. “Very assured.”
McCarthy and the complete Cowboys group confronted criticism after the 23–17 loss, largely due to the ultimate play of the sport. The Cowboys have been down six factors with 14 seconds to go in regulation and Dak Prescott ran a designed quarterback run up the center of the sector. After he was tackled, Prescott did not have time to snap and spike the ball, and the clock ran out.
After the sport, McCarthy stated the play was the precise choice and that he was informed that they’d get time put again on the clock, which didn’t occur. He additionally stated he wasn’t apprehensive about his job safety.
“I haven’t got any issues,” McCarthy stated on his future in Dallas. “I am proud to be standing right here at this time. I am pleased with this soccer group.”
Jerry Jones was asked about McCarthy’s future with Dallas after the loss however he refused to remark.
